- What is Digimarc's change in cap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id?
- Digimarc (DMRC) reported change in cap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id of $19K in Q1 2026.
- How has Digimarc's change in cap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id changed year-over-year?
- Digimarc's change in cap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id decreased by 32.1% year-over-year, from $28K to $19K.
- What does change in capital expenditures incurred but not yet paid mean?
- This metric tracks the change in unpaid capital expenditure obligations, representing the difference between capital investments recognized in the period and the actual cash paid for those assets. It is a key indicator of working capital management related to infrastructure and technology investments.
